Preparation
The following procedures use the Property Sheet method in configuring the Network Interface
Card. If you configure the Network Interface Card as a NetWare print server for the first time after
physically installing it, we recommend you use the Wizard method.

Note: This section assumes NetWare is functional and that the necessary
environment for the NetWare Print Service is available.

Setting Up as Print Server

1

Log in to the file server as a Supervisor or a Supervisor equivalent.

2

Run the NIC Setup Tool.

3

Click [Property Sheet] and click [OK].

The Browse dialog of the Network Interface Card appears.

4

Click [IPX protocol].

5

Select the IPX address of the Network Interface Card which is to be configured by clicking
it, and click [Next].

Note: If you don't know which Network Interface Card you are configuring, print
the Configuration Page using the printer's operation panel, and select the MAC
address that is on the page.
